Coinbase Agreed With This Altcoin: Becomes Node Operator!

Coinbase, one of the largest centralized cryptocurrency exchanges, announced that it will become a node operator in this altcoin network.

Coinbase Cloud joins this altcoin as node operator

According to a new announcement, Coinbase Cloud will take part in oracle platform Chainlink (LINK). Coinbase’s cloud services arm said the deal will add capacity and security to the oracle network.

Currently, there are several well-known companies among Chainlink’s node operators. Telecom giants Swisscom, Deutsche Telekom and news provider Associated Press are among Chainlink node operators.

A node operator monitors the real world for data requests such as stock prices and air temperature data. From here, the off-chain receives the information and transmits it to the requesting smart contract.

Chainlink provides 974 data streams, according to the data on its website. The Oracle platform has generated $7.8 trillion worth of transactions since the start of 2022. William Reilly, CeFi global head of sales and strategy at Chainlink Labs, said that Coinbase Cloud brings “extensive experience, solid infrastructure and commitment to security.”

Chainlink strengthens its position in the oracle industry

Coinbase Cloud’s infrastructure already serves several leading blockchains, including Ethereum, Solana, Algorand, and Aptos. Chainlink node operators are also an integral part of the network. It is responsible for connecting smart contracts on different Blockchains to data and systems.

Chainlink bridges Web2 and Web3 by sourcing, formatting and transmitting data to smart contracts. A prime example of this is DeFi price streams, which have secured an estimated $22 billion worth. Chainlink currently provides price data to DeFi protocols including Synthetix, Aave, Compound and dYdX.

Coinbase becomes a key player for the Web3 ecosystem

The crypto exchange has signaled its intention to become a central pillar in the wider Web3 ecosystem in 2021. Coinbase chief product officer Surojit Chatterjee highlights the crypto industry’s ambitions to become Amazon Web Services.

Coinbase Cloud is at the center of the market with its suite of products powering a range of services across the ecosystem. The service emerged when Coinbase acquired Blockchain infrastructure provider Bison Trails in early 2021.
